4. Fitness DVD for Seniors 50-80+

Fitness DVD for Seniors 50-80+, The 28-Day Size Down Challenge Features Full Body Workout, Low Impact Exercise Videos To Improve Strength, Flexibility, Balance - Helping You Lose a Size in 28 Days

Rating: 8.7/10

Ready to feel your best? The 28-Day Size Down Challenge Fitness DVD is designed for seniors aged 50-80+. It’s a full-body workout that helps you build strength, improve flexibility, and boost your balance. This DVD promises to help you lose a size in just 28 days, all from the comfort of your home. It’s made in the USA and features celebrity trainer Jaime Brenkus, creator of the 8 Minute Body.

What We Like:

  • Made in the USA: You can feel good knowing this product was filmed, produced, manufactured, and assembled right here in the United States.
  • Targeted for Seniors: This DVD understands that exercise culture often focuses on youth. It’s specifically made for men and women aged 50-80+, offering a fresh approach to fitness.
  • Time-Saving and Engaging: Workouts are just 8 minutes a day! They’re broken into 30-second segments that hit different parts of your body, keeping things interesting and preventing boredom.
  • Low Impact: The exercises are gentle on your joints, making them suitable for a wide range of fitness levels.
  • Convenient Home Workouts: Skip the crowded gym. You can work out privately at home with expert guidance.
  • Valuable Extras: The DVD comes with a printed insert packed with helpful resources like proper form videos, healthy eating tips, a grocery list, self-reflection worksheets, and a progress calendar.

What Could Be Improved:

  • No Chair or Yoga: While it’s low impact, the DVD does not include chair exercises or yoga poses, which some seniors might prefer for variety or specific needs.

This fitness DVD offers a practical and encouraging way for seniors to take control of their health and well-being. It’s a great option for anyone looking to get active and see positive changes.

Your Guide to Finding the Best Fitness Workout DVD

Are you ready to get fit without leaving your living room? Fitness workout DVDs are a fantastic way to exercise at your own pace and on your own schedule. But with so many options, how do you pick the right one? This guide will help you find the perfect fitness DVD for your goals.

Key Features to Look For

When you’re shopping for a fitness workout DVD, keep these important features in mind:

  • Workout Style: What kind of exercise do you enjoy? DVDs offer everything from yoga and Pilates to high-intensity interval training (HIIT), dance, and strength training. Choose a style that motivates you.
  • Fitness Level: Is the DVD for beginners, intermediate, or advanced exercisers? Many DVDs have modifications for different levels, which is great if you’re just starting or want to challenge yourself.
  • Workout Length: Do you have 20 minutes or an hour to spare? DVDs come with workouts of various lengths. Some offer shorter, focused sessions, while others provide longer, full-body routines.
  • Instructor’s Style: A good instructor can make a big difference! Look for someone who is clear, encouraging, and has a personality that you connect with. Watch preview clips if possible.
  • Variety: Does the DVD offer different workouts or routines? This helps prevent boredom and works different muscle groups.
  • Bonus Content: Some DVDs include extra features like nutrition tips, stretching guides, or warm-up/cool-down routines. These can add extra value.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: What are the main Key Features to look for in a fitness workout DVD?

A: The main Key Features include the workout style, your fitness level, the workout length, the instructor’s style, variety of routines, and any bonus content.

Q: Do I need any special equipment for most fitness workout DVDs?

A: Many DVDs require little to no equipment, using just your body weight. Some might suggest simple items like dumbbells or resistance bands, but this is usually mentioned in the product description.

Q: How do I know if a DVD is right for my fitness level?

A: Check the DVD’s description or cover. It will usually say “beginner,” “intermediate,” “advanced,” or offer modifications for different levels.

Q: Can fitness workout DVDs really help me lose weight?

A: Yes, when combined with a healthy diet, consistent workouts from DVDs can help you burn calories and lose weight.

Q: How often should I do the workouts from a fitness DVD?

A: This depends on the DVD and your goals. Many people aim for 3-5 times a week, but listen to your body and rest when needed.

Q: What if I don’t like the instructor?

A: If you can, watch preview videos online before buying. If you buy a DVD and don’t connect with the instructor, you might need to try a different one.

Q: Are there DVDs that focus on specific body parts?

A: Yes, many DVDs are designed to target specific areas like abs, legs, or arms, or offer full-body workouts.

Q: How important is the video and audio quality?

A: Very important! Good quality helps you see the correct form and hear instructions clearly, which prevents injuries and makes the workout more effective.

Q: Can I use fitness DVDs if I have a medical condition?

A: It’s always best to talk to your doctor before starting any new exercise program, especially if you have a medical condition.

Q: How long do fitness workout DVDs typically last?

A: Workouts can range from 15 minutes to over an hour. Many DVDs offer multiple workout options of different lengths.
